What commercial invoice template word for support means

A commercial invoice template in Word for support is a standardized document layout used to prepare export and customs invoices quickly, ensuring consistent fields like shipper, consignee, HS codes, item descriptions, values, and incoterms. Support teams often use a Word template to adapt formats for carrier requirements, customer queries, and internal workflows. Using a controlled template reduces errors, speeds response times to audit requests and customs inquiries, and creates a repeatable format that can be converted to PDF or integrated with eSignature platforms for legal signing and recordkeeping.

Common support challenges when using commercial invoices

  • Inconsistent fields across invoices cause delays during customs clearance and support escalations.
  • Incorrect HS codes or valuation entries lead to reassessments and possible fines.
  • Multiple file formats require extra conversion steps before sending or archiving.
  • Lack of signature or audit trail complicates disputes or regulatory reviews.

Essential template features for effective support

Include core elements in the Word template to serve support, customs, and accounting needs while remaining adaptable for integrations and signatures.

Predefined Fields

Structured fields for shipper, consignee, incoterms, HS codes, country of origin, currency, and declared values reduce free-text errors and make validation easier during support interactions and automated processing.

Conditional Sections

Sections that appear only when relevant—such as multiple consignments, discounts, or special handling instructions—keep the document concise while capturing all necessary details for customs and customer queries.

Guidance Text

Inline guidance or comments explain how to fill technical fields like HTS/HS codes and valuation methods, helping support staff and non-experts prepare compliant invoices without repeated escalation.

Signature Placeholder

A clear signature area and metadata fields for preparer name and date ensure the document can be finalized manually or routed to an eSignature platform with an attached audit trail.

Best practices for secure and accurate Word commercial invoices

Adopt consistent controls and review processes to maintain template integrity, ensure legal compliance, and minimize support overhead.

Use a single approved template version
Maintain a centrally stored, version-controlled Word template with change logs. Limit editing rights to authorized personnel and document any alterations so support teams always use the approved layout and wording.
Validate tariff and valuation entries consistently
Establish a review step for HS codes and declared values. Use lookup tables or integration with a classification tool to reduce misclassification and potential customs penalties during support inquiries.
Keep explanatory notes within the template
Embed brief guidance or tooltips for complex fields, such as origin statements or special marks, so support agents can resolve questions quickly without escalating to compliance teams.
Archive signed records with retention policies
Store final signed PDFs in a secure repository with retention rules aligned to tax and customs audit requirements to ensure documentation is available for future support or regulatory reviews.
